The audiobook "I (not) your mother" from Olga Ikonnikova is a thoughtful and emotionally rich work exploring the themes of family relations and self-identification. The main character faces challenges and conflicts related to her role in the family and society, as well as issues of personal identity and self-determination. The story immerses listeners in a world of internal experiences and external conflicts, revealing complex aspects of parent-child relationships, as well as personal choices and self-actualization. Ikonnikova creates a lively and sincere narrative that allows a deeper understanding of human emotions and relationships. This audiobook will be a great choice for those interested in deep and moving stories about family relationships and personal transformation.
